The Golden Rule: VRAM is King 👑 #

Before we dive into budget tiers, you must understand the single most important metric for Local AI: VRAM (Video Random-Access Memory). This is the dedicated memory on your GPU.

The amount of VRAM on your GPU directly determines the size and quality of the AI models you can run.

While other components like your CPU and System RAM are important, VRAM is the hard limit. Think of it as the size of the “workbench” in your AI lab. A bigger bench lets you work with bigger, more complex projects.

Three Tiers of Local AI Power #

We’ve broken down hardware choices into three distinct tiers. For each, we’ll cover who it’s for, the key specs to look for, and what you can accomplish.

Tier 1: The Curious Explorer 🧭 #

  • Who It’s For: Beginners, students, and anyone who wants to experiment with Local AI using their existing modern computer without a major new investment.
  • Key Specs:
  • GPU: An integrated GPU or a consumer NVIDIA GeForce / AMD Radeon card with 8GB to 12GB of VRAM.
  • System RAM: 16GB is the minimum, but 32GB is strongly recommended for a smoother experience.
  • Platform: A modern Windows PC or an Apple Mac with a base M-series chip (M1, M2, M3).
  • What You Can Do: This is the perfect entry point. You can run small-to-medium sized open-source models (like 7B to 13B parameter models) very effectively. This is more than enough power to handle tasks like summarizing documents, drafting emails, writing code, and performing the automations we discussed in Pillar II.

Tier 2: The Prosumer & Power User 🚀 #

  • Who It’s For: Professionals, developers, and enthusiasts who want to run larger, more capable models and value high performance in their daily workflow.
  • Key Specs:
  • GPU: A high-end consumer NVIDIA GeForce card with 16GB to 24GB of VRAM (e.g., an RTX 3090, 4080, or 4090).
  • System RAM: 32GB is the minimum, with 64GB being the sweet spot.
  • Platform: A custom-built or high-end pre-built Windows/Linux PC is ideal. Higher-end Apple Silicon chips (M-series Pro, Max, or Ultra) also fit in this tier.
  • What You Can Do: This is where true power is unlocked. You can run very large, state-of-the-art open-source models (34B to 70B+), which offer more nuanced and sophisticated responses. Performance is near-instantaneous, and you have the power to experiment with more advanced techniques like light model fine-tuning.

A Note on Other Components #

For Tier 2 and Tier 3 builds, ensure you have a high-quality Power Supply Unit (PSU) that can handle the power draw of a high-end GPU, and a case with good airflow and cooling to keep your system running smoothly under load.
